Functional Equation

CAT 2008 Slot 1 · QA · Easy · Functions

Let f(x)f(x) be a function satisfying f(x)f(y)=f(xy)f(x)f(y) = f(xy) for all real x,yx, y. If f(2)=4f(2) = 4, then what is the value of f(12)f\left(\frac{1}{2}\right)?

  1. A.

    0

  2. B.

    14\frac{1}{4}

  3. C.

    12\frac{1}{2}

  4. D.

    1

  5. E.

    cannot be determined

Answer

B

Explanation

Since f(x)f(y)=f(xy)f(x)f(y) = f(xy): For x=2,y=1x = 2, y = 1, f(2)f(1)=f(2)    4f(1)=4    f(1)=1f(2)f(1) = f(2) \implies 4f(1) = 4 \implies f(1) = 1.

For x=2,y=12x = 2, y = \frac{1}{2}: f(2)f(12)=f(2×12)=f(1)f(2)f\left(\frac{1}{2}\right) = f\left(2 \times \frac{1}{2}\right) = f(1) 4×f(12)=1    f(12)=144 \times f\left(\frac{1}{2}\right) = 1 \implies f\left(\frac{1}{2}\right) = \frac{1}{4}.
